Neurodevelopment of HIV-Exposed and HIV-Unexposed Uninfected Children at 24 Months

BACKGROUND: We sought to determine if HIV-exposed uninfected (HEU) children had worse neurodevelopmental outcomes at 24 months compared with HIV-unexposed uninfected (HUU) children in Botswana.
